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Extraction

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some common warning signs that you need condo water extraction: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ture in your condo. If you notice a musty smell that won’t go away, it’s time to call us.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a leaky pipe or a burst water supply line. Don’t ignore these stains – they can lead to bigger problems.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ice that your floors are becoming uneven or warped, it’s time to call us.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of hidden moisture in your condo. If you notice that your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it’s time to investigate further.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age can be a sign of a serious problem. If you notice that your walls, floors, or ceilings are damaged, it’s time to call us.

Unexplained Mold or Mildew

Unexplained mold or mildew can be a sign of hidden moisture in your condo. If you notice that you have mold or mildew, it’s time to call us.

Condo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a bathroom or kitchen Yes No You can fix minor leaks yourself with a few tools and some basic plumbing knowledge.
Burst pipe in a wall or ceiling No Yes Dealing with a burst pipe needs specialized equipment and knowledge to prevent further damage.
Water damage in a large area (e.g. Entire condo) No Yes Floods need specialized equipment and expertise to extract the water and dry out the area.
Hidden moisture in walls or ceilings No Yes Hidden moisture can lead to mold and mildew growth, which need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ove.
Water damage in a crawl space or attic No Yes Crawl spaces and attics need specialized equipment and expertise to clean and dry.

Condo Water Extraction Cost in Westfield, NJ

The cost of condo water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Westfield, NJ. These estimates are based on average costs and may vary depending on your specific situation. Here are some typical price ranges for condo water extraction: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Cleaning and dis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of surfaces affected, and equipment needed
Restoration and rebuilding $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and labor costs
Hidden moisture detection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of surfaces affected, and equipment needed
Moisture control and prevention $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of surfaces affected, and equipment needed
